Waldbrand on the Grand Canyon: part of the national park closed

Part of the national park is no longer accessible until autumn.

The northern edge of the gorge, the so-called North Rim, remains “closed for all visitors until October 15,” said the park administration in the US state of Arizona on Monday. However, the southern edge, which is far more popular with tourists, remains accessible.

On Friday, more than 500 visitors and national park workers were evacuated from the northern edge of the Grand Canyon due to a spreading forest fire. The fire had been triggered by a lightning strike during a thunderstorm on July 4th. Dryness and unpredictable wind ensured that the flames spread quickly and made the work of the fire brigade. On Monday there was a dense cloud of smoke over the gorge.
